Description

The Raymarine D800 / P17 Thru-Hull Retractable Transducer is a depth-only instrument transducer that provides a nearly flush, low-profile design to minimize drag.

Features:

  • Depth-only instrument transducer in a plastic housing with retractable insert
  • Nearly flush low-profile model minimizes drag with only 3/16" protruding outside of hull
  • Self-jacking transducer insert is easily removed from housing for quick service or storage
  • Right-angle cable exit reduces required headroom and protects cable from damage
  • Housing is ABYC H-27 compliant
  • Rubber washer (included) allows tightening of hull nut to irregular hull surfaces
  • Suitable for high-speed powerboats and racing sailboats
  • Compatible with Raymarine ST40, i40, ST60, i50, ST290, ST70 and i70

Specifications:

  • Mount: Thru-hull
  • Housing Material: Plastic
  • Cable: 45 ft
  • Frequency: 200 kHz
  • Cone: 13°
  • Power: 250W RMS
  • Max. Depth Range: 400 - 500 ft
  • Acoustic Window Material: Urethane
  • Compatible Hull Materials: Fiberglass or aluminum
  • Hole Diameter for Installation: 2"
  • Dimensions: 4.92" H x 2.94" OD

Note: Use with an ST70 or an i70 instrument requires use of an iTC5 Instrument Transducer Converter (E70010)

Looking for the diameter of the retractable portion of the transducer. I know it requires a 2” hole. Our boat currently has a brass sleeve and the P319 that came with the tri-data kit does not fit.

Asked by: CDD1
The retractable portion of this transducer measures 1 1/2 inch in diameter
